Output 85ac01b0389df107c71b6a4d4a75a1d1dc852a425a6bc854400d3b091d6bcf83:30

value
187331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 62dc758b056b077ec4bd7049daf2b4435d090d9c OP_EQUAL
address
3AhkF7YNsn3eiqgbqTdJr9b5R7AEoF7LuB
transaction
85ac01b0389df107c71b6a4d4a75a1d1dc852a425a6bc854400d3b091d6bcf83
confirmations
178588
spent
true